Sommaire:
I. UV Degradation and Stabilization of Polymers.- Recent Developments in Photodegradation and Photostabilization of Polydienes.- Advances in UV Stabilization of Polyethylene.- Hindered Amines as Antioxidants in UV Exposed Polymers.- Effect of Various Additives on the Photodegradation of Polyurethanes.- Photochemical Degradation and Biological Defacement o f Polymers - I.- UV Stabilization of Instant Color Photographs.- Photochemical Grafting of Acrylated Azo Dyes on Polymeric Surfaces VI. Effect of 1,2 Diphenyl, 2,2-Dimethoxy, Ethanone as Photoinitiator of the Grafting of Some Acryloxy-Substituted of Aromatic Diazenes onto Poly-(propylene) and Poly(caprolactam) Fibers.- II. Oxidative Degradation and Stabilization.- Critical Phenomena in the Inhibited Oxidation of Polymers.- Critical Temperature for Solubility of a Phenolic Antioxidant.- An Automated, Multistation, Oxygen Uptake System.- Recent Developments in Phosphorus Stabilizers.- Thermooxidation and Stabilization of Urethane and (Urethane-urea) Block Copolymers.- III. Stabilization of PVC.- Model Compounds Studies to Establish the Basic Mechanism for Tin Stabilizers in PVC.- Reactions of PVC with Organotin Stabilizers Under Controlled Conditions.- New Mercapto Esters as Intermediates for PVC Stabilizers.- IV. Flame Retardance and Smoke Suppression.- The effects of Bromine and Antimony-Containing Flame Retardants on the Burning Characteristics of Polyethylene.- Molybdenum Smoke Suppressants in PVC.- Mechanism of PVC Fire Retardance by Molybdenum (VI) Oxide. Further Evidence in Favor of the Lewis Acid Theory.- V. Plasticizers, Fillers and Additives.- Diffusion of Additives and Plasticizers in PVC - III. Diffusion of Three Phthalate Plasticizers in PVC.- Effect of Additives on Properties of Coating Processes ofPolyphenylquinoxalines.- Effect of Pigments on the Aging Characteristics of Polyolefins.- Dynamic Mechanical Investigations of Highly Filled Polyethylene.- The Use of Titanate Coupling Agents for Improved Properties and Aging of Plastic Composites and Coatings.- Compounding of Additives and Fillers.- The Effect of Lubricants on the Extrusion Characteristics of PVC.- Precipitated Calcium Carbonates as Ultraviolet Stabilizers and Impact Modifiers in PVC Siding and Profiles.- Iron Compounds as Adhesion Promoters for Bitumen.
